


PHP utilise Tencent Map pour obtenir les coordonnées de l'adresse spécifiée : longitude et latitude (image, texte + vidéo)
Cet article vous présente principalement la méthode spécifique de PHP utilisant Tencent Map pour obtenir les coordonnées d'une adresse spécifiée .
Dans l'article précédent [Comment créer une clé à l'aide de Tencent Map pour obtenir les coordonnées d'une adresse spécifiée en PHP ], nous vous avons déjà présenté comment postuler pour créer une clé (clé développeur). Nous allons donc combiner ci-dessous des exemples de code spécifiques pour présenter en détail comment PHP utilise Tencent Maps pour obtenir les coordonnées spécifiées, c'est-à-dire la longitude et la latitude.
<?php // 腾讯地图 $address = '合肥政务区潜山路888号'; $url = "http://apis.map.qq.com/ws/geocoder/v1/?address=$address&key=QAKBZ-Y4OC2-4H7UY-CYDNW-NEYV2-K2FSN"; // 初始url会话 $ch = curl_init(); // 设置url传输选项 curl_setopt($ch, CURLOPT_URL, $url); curl_setopt($ch, CURLOPT_RETURNTRANSFER, 1); // 执行url会话 $data = curl_exec($ch); $map = json_decode($data); var_dump($map); $location = $map->result->location; echo "经度:".$location->lng."<br/>";// 经度 echo "纬度:".$location->lat."<br/>";// 纬度
Ici, nous définissons une adresse $address et un lien $url. Il convient de noter qu'il y a deux paramètres importants dans ce lien, l'un est l'$address défini et l'autre est la clé que nous avons. créé nous-mêmes. (Clé de développeur). Initialisez ensuite la session cURL via la fonction curl_init en PHP et utilisez la fonction curl_setopt pour définir les options de transfert cURL. Utilisez ensuite la fonction curl_exec pour exécuter la session cURL.
Ensuite, nous convertissons les données URL obtenues au format json via la fonction json_decode.
Enfin nous pouvons obtenir les coordonnées de localisation correspondantes.
Accès via le navigateur, le résultat est le suivant :
Comme le montre la figure, nous obtenons la latitude et la longitude de l'adresse spécifiée.
Cet article concerne la méthode spécifique d'utilisation de PHP pour obtenir des coordonnées spécifiées à l'aide de Tencent Maps. C'est également très simple, j'espère donc qu'il sera utile aux amis dans le besoin !
Si vous souhaitez en savoir plus sur PHP, vous pouvez suivre le site Web PHP chinois Tutoriel vidéo PHP, tout le monde est invité à s'y référer et à apprendre !
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!

Outils d'IA chauds

Undresser.AI Undress
Application basée sur l'IA pour créer des photos de nu réalistes

AI Clothes Remover
Outil d'IA en ligne pour supprimer les vêtements des photos.

Undress AI Tool
Images de déshabillage gratuites

Clothoff.io
Dissolvant de vêtements AI

Video Face Swap
Échangez les visages dans n'importe quelle vidéo sans effort grâce à notre outil d'échange de visage AI entièrement gratuit !

Article chaud

Outils chauds

Télécharger la version Mac de l'éditeur Atom
L'éditeur open source le plus populaire

SublimeText3 version anglaise
Recommandé : version Win, prend en charge les invites de code !

Dreamweaver CS6
Outils de développement Web visuel

Version crackée d'EditPlus en chinois
Petite taille, coloration syntaxique, ne prend pas en charge la fonction d'invite de code

DVWA
Damn Vulnerable Web App (DVWA) est une application Web PHP/MySQL très vulnérable. Ses principaux objectifs sont d'aider les professionnels de la sécurité à tester leurs compétences et leurs outils dans un environnement juridique, d'aider les développeurs Web à mieux comprendre le processus de sécurisation des applications Web et d'aider les enseignants/étudiants à enseigner/apprendre dans un environnement de classe. Application Web sécurité. L'objectif de DVWA est de mettre en pratique certaines des vulnérabilités Web les plus courantes via une interface simple et directe, avec différents degrés de difficulté. Veuillez noter que ce logiciel
